DOWN 3-1, METS RALLY TO TAKE BACK FIRST PLACE
The Mets have their own claim to fame,
Carlos Delgado’s his name.
The slugger hit two,
good grief and boo hoo;
for Phils’ fans a South Philly shame.

Kyle Kendrick took on Santana,
Mets high-priced top banana.
Howard and Werth early homers great,
Phils held the lead into eight,
then Mets dropped a four-run disasterana.
Wednesday, August 27, 2008. Citizens Bank Park, Philadelphia, Pennsylvania.
New York Mets – 6, Philadelphia – 3.
WP – Stokes (1-0), LP – Seanez (5-4).
H – Feliciano (18), Smith (15). Eyre (5).
BS – Seanez (1). S – Ayala (2).
HR – Delgado – 2 (30), 6th, 8th.
Howard (36), 1st, 1 on; Werth (18), 2nd.
